A payroll specialist is responsible for managing and processing employee payrolls within an organization. They ensure accurate calculation of wages, salaries, deductions, and taxes, while also maintaining payroll records and resolving any discrepancies or issues that may arise. Additionally, they may assist in preparing financial reports related to payroll expenses and provide support during audits or compliance reviews.
This role requires strong attention to detail, as well as knowledge of payroll laws, regulations, and best practices. Payroll specialists must also possess excellent organizational and time management skills to meet deadlines and handle multiple tasks simultaneously. Effective communication and problem-solving abilities are essential when addressing payroll inquiries and collaborating with other departments.

Payroll Specialist salary in Sudan
Average Yearly Salary of Payroll Specialist in Sudan is approximately 408,618 SDG (624 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.
